Housing cost burden in regions of Latvia

2020

Household financial hardship have been a rising concern of scholars and policy makers since income inequality in Latvia is very high and more than 23% of citizens are on risk of poverty, because housing costs typically represent the largest monthly expense for households. Special concern is about regions of Latvia where the level of living is lower than in cities and financial burden problem is increasing. The aim of the study is to analyse financial burden of housing costs in regions of Latvia.
